What a personal loan costs in Farnham
A personal loan hands you a single sum and a repayment schedule of equal monthly installments over an agreed term.
APR is the figure that lets you compare like with like, since it wraps fees into the rate; run your own numbers with the personal loan calculator.
A longer repayment period spreads the cost and increases the interest paid, so compare total cost, not just the monthly figure.
Shop with more than one lender and treat pre-qualification as an estimate, since the final terms follow a full application.
New York lending rules that apply in Farnham
The New York rate caps and licensing rules that reach Farnham are listed below, each with its source and retrieval date.
| Rule | Detail | Source |
|---|---|---|
| Maximum legal interest rate (usury cap) | 16% per annum maximum civil rate (Banking Law 14-a; General Obligations Law 5-501) Source says: "The maximum rate of interest provided for in section 5-501 of the general obligations law shall be sixteen per centum per annum." | New York State Senate (Open Legislation) as of 2026-09-16 |
| Payday lending status | Illegal in New York State, in person, by telephone, or over the Internet Source says: "Payday loans are illegal in New York State." | New York State Department of Financial Services as of 2026-09-16 |
| Small-loan / installment lender licensing | Licensed Lender license required (Banking Law Article 9, sections 340-361); administered via NMLS Source says: "The Department of Financial Services uses the Nationwide Multistate Licensing System and Registry (NMLS) to manage the Licensed Lender License." | New York State Department of Financial Services as of 2026-09-16 |
| State lending regulator | New York State Department of Financial Services (DFS) Source says: "Notify the Department of Financial Services at (800) 342-3736 if you believe payday loans are being made in New York" | New York State Department of Financial Services as of 2026-09-16 |
| Criminal usury in the second degree (Penal Law 190.40) | Interest rate exceeding 25% per annum; class E felony Source says: "at a rate exceeding twenty-five per centum per annum or the equivalent rate for a longer or shorter period" | New York State Senate (Open Legislation) as of 2026-09-16 |
How to compare offers in Farnham
The steps below are worth completing first when you borrow in Farnham:
- Pull your free credit reports and dispute any error — it is the cheapest way to improve the rate you are offered.
- Run your figures through the personal loan calculator on this site so you know the payment before a lender quotes one.
- Pre-qualify with at least three lenders and compare the APR, not the interest rate.
- Check that the lender is licensed in New York using the regulator named above.
- Read the disclosure for origination fees and any prepayment penalty before you sign.
